Hey plugin folks,

Friendly reminder: next Tuesday we're running a DR drill on Tollgate, the shipping-fee rules engine. Your plugins will hit the standby environment for about an hour, so expect stale fee tables. If your sandbox credentials get reset during failover, re-enroll using the shared recovery flow. The passphrase you'll need is listed just below.

Cheers,
Danic

recovery phrase for yageg-fawig: quenion-weneth-julath-lamys-gilath-zordor-sorir-kelix-kelath-julwyn

Handover — Top Floor Quiet Room

Priya, the quiet room on level 9 at Calder House is now bookable again after the ventilation fix. Please keep the blinds down until the glare film arrives, and log any booking clashes with facilities. The door lock was rekeyed on Tuesday, so use the new code below.

badge for fajog-fahap: bdg-G-50

## Changelog — Ledgerfin DB v4.2.1

Fixed a query planner regression introduced in v4.2.0 where join reordering ignored index cardinality hints, causing some reporting queries to run 20x slower. The planner now restores the v4.1 cost model while keeping the new predicate-pushdown path. New team members: if you see unexpectedly slow joins on older snapshots, check the planner version first. Regression tests were added under planner/cardinality. Questions about the fix should go to the planner lead.

account owner for hahig-fahag: Pelael Istax Novys

Handover Note — Customer Concentration Risk

For the incoming heads of department: Fennick Optics currently derives 52% of revenue from Calder Meridian Group, whose master agreement renews in eight months. Contingency work to date includes pipeline expansion in the Strathway region and revised credit terms for smaller accounts. Monthly exposure reporting continues. Familiarize yourselves with the file before the next review. The agreed strategic response is recorded below.

management briefing: Headcount on the Praok team goes from 16 to 91 by the end of March. Gross margin on Praok came in at 2 percent against a plan of 26 percent.